ORGANIC LIGHT-EMITTING DIODE HAVING LOW DRIVING VOLTAGE AND LONG LIFESPAN
申请人:SFC CO., LTD.
公开号:US20180013071A1
公开(公告)日:2018-01-11
The present disclosure relates to an organic light-emitting diode having a low driving voltage and long lifespan and more particularly, to an organic light-emitting diode, comprising a first electrode, a second electrode facing the first electrode, and a light-emitting layer interposed therebetween, wherein the light-emitting layer contains at least one of the amine compounds represented by the following Chemical Formula A or Chemical Formula B, plus the compound represented by Chemical Formula D. The structures of Chemical Formulas A, B, and D are the same as in the specification.
